The Sunshine State of Mind: Weather and Climate
Let's be real, one of the biggest draws of living in Port Saint Lucie, Florida is the weather. Forget about those bone-chilling winters – in PSL, you can expect sunshine and warm temperatures almost year-round. The city boasts a subtropical climate, which means mild winters, hot summers, and plenty of sunshine. The average temperatures range from the mid-60s in the winter to the high 80s in the summer. So, pack away those heavy coats and embrace the shorts, t-shirts, and flip-flops lifestyle. The summer months can be hot and humid, but you'll have plenty of opportunities to cool off in the ocean, a swimming pool, or an air-conditioned space. The sea breeze helps to moderate the temperatures, making it more comfortable to spend time outdoors. Spring and fall are often considered the most pleasant times of year, with mild temperatures, low humidity, and plenty of sunshine. It's the perfect weather for exploring the beaches, parks, and other outdoor attractions. However, like other parts of Florida, PSL can experience hurricanes and tropical storms during the hurricane season, which runs from June to November. While it's important to be prepared for these events, the city has a strong infrastructure and a well-coordinated emergency management system. Residents are encouraged to have a hurricane preparedness plan in place, which includes stocking up on supplies, securing their homes, and staying informed about weather updates. Exploring the Outdoors: Beaches, Parks, and Recreation
Alright, let's talk about the fun stuff! One of the biggest perks of living in Port Saint Lucie, Florida is the incredible access to outdoor activities. You're surrounded by natural beauty, with pristine beaches, lush parks, and plenty of opportunities for recreation. Let's start with the beaches. PSL is located on the Treasure Coast, which means you have easy access to some of the most beautiful beaches in Florida. Whether you want to relax on the sand, swim in the ocean, or try your hand at watersports, there's something for everyone. Some popular beaches include Jensen Beach, Fort Pierce Beach, and Hutchinson Island. Each beach has its unique charm, but all of them offer stunning views and plenty of space to enjoy the sun and sand. In addition to the beaches, PSL has numerous parks and recreational areas. These parks are perfect for families, with playgrounds, picnic areas, and walking trails. You can also find facilities for various sports, such as baseball, soccer, and tennis. Some of the popular parks include Tradition Park, River Park, and Spruce Bluff Preserve. PSL also offers a variety of water activities. You can go boating, fishing, kayaking, or paddleboarding on the Indian River Lagoon or the St. Lucie River. These waterways are home to a diverse array of marine life, including dolphins, manatees, and various fish species. If you're a nature lover, you'll be in heaven. There are several nature preserves and hiking trails where you can explore the local flora and fauna. These areas offer a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of city life, allowing you to connect with nature and enjoy the beauty of the outdoors. You can also explore the Savannas Preserve State Park, which offers hiking trails, kayaking, and birdwatching opportunities. It's an amazing place to see native Florida wildlife and learn about the local ecosystem. And don't forget about golfing! PSL is a golfer's paradise, with numerous golf courses to choose from. Education and Schools: Raising a Family in PSL
If you're considering living in Port Saint Lucie, Florida and have a family, then you'll want to know about the educational opportunities. Fortunately, PSL offers a range of options for families with children of all ages. The St. Lucie County School District serves the city and provides public schools from elementary through high school. The schools in PSL are generally well-regarded, with dedicated teachers and staff committed to providing a quality education. The district has been working to improve its schools and offer a variety of programs to meet the needs of all students. In addition to public schools, there are also several private schools in PSL. These schools offer alternative educational approaches, specialized programs, and smaller class sizes. Parents can choose a school that best fits their children's needs and interests. For those seeking higher education, PSL is home to Indian River State College, a community college that offers associate degrees, certificate programs, and continuing education courses. The college provides a pathway to higher education for local residents and helps to prepare students for the workforce. The area also has easy access to universities in nearby cities, such as Florida Atlantic University and the University of Central Florida. Navigating Daily Life: Tips and Essentials
Okay, let's talk about the practical side of living in Port Saint Lucie, Florida: the everyday essentials. When you move to a new city, there are always a few things you need to know to get settled in and make daily life a bit easier. One of the first things to consider is transportation. PSL is a car-dependent city, so having a vehicle is generally essential. Public transportation options are limited, but the city is working to improve its infrastructure and provide more transportation choices. Major highways, such as I-95 and the Florida's Turnpike, provide easy access to other cities and attractions. Another important aspect of daily life is finding the essential services you need. PSL has plenty of options when it comes to grocery stores, pharmacies, and medical facilities. You'll find all the major retailers and a variety of local businesses to meet your daily needs.
